What is a Revit Structural?

A Revit Structural job involves using Autodesk Revit software to design, model, and document structural systems for buildings and infrastructure projects. Professionals in this role create detailed 3D models, perform structural analysis, and collaborate with architects and engineers. They ensure that structural elements meet design specifications, building codes, and construction requirements. This job is essential in BIM (Building Information Modeling) workflows, helping improve accuracy and efficiency in structural design and documentation.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Revit Structural?

As a Revit Structural professional, your daily responsibilities often include developing and updating 3D structural models, creating detailed construction drawings, and collaborating closely with architects, MEP engineers, and contractors to ensure design coordination. You may also be responsible for identifying and resolving clashes or inconsistencies in building designs, maintaining project documentation, and supporting engineers in analysis and design modifications. Most of your work is conducted using BIM software, with regular communications in team meetings and design reviews. This role requires strong technical aptitude and a collaborative mindset to support seamless project workflows and successful outcomes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a Revit Structural role,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Revit Structural, you need a solid understanding of structural engineering principles, hands-on experience with building information modeling (BIM), and familiarity with construction documentation standards. Proficiency in Autodesk Revit, AutoCAD, and occasionally Navisworks or related BIM software, along with relevant certifications such as Autodesk Certified Professional, are highly valued. Strong attention to detail, communication, and collaborative team skills help professionals excel in coordinating with architects, engineers, and contractors. These skills and qualities are essential for producing accurate designs, minimizing errors, and ensuring successful project delivery in structural engineering environments.

Job description

Structural Project Design Engineer (Hybrid)
Job Summary: Structural engineer with strong technical skills, an interest in developing leadership skills who works with more senior engineers on the preparation of engineering reports, specifications, and drawings of mid-rise and high-rise residential, commercial, and industrial buildings
Responsibilities:
Project
  • Executes the structural engineering tasks assigned or as otherwise directed by senior engineering staff
  • Assists in development of structural drawings, Revit models and reports
  • Assists project team in applying building code provisions and interpreting material design standards
  • Maintains awareness of the production schedule for responsible task(s)
  • Reviews completed tasks at key intervals for accuracy and completeness
  • Performs administration tasks during the construction of a project as assigned by senior engineering staff including submittal review and responses to field questions
  • Assists in communicating with other disciplines and project team members to ensure overall project coordination
  • Participates in team and company-wide meetings to discuss project issues, coordination with other disciplines and technical issues

Principles
  • Performs work in a manner that demonstrates an appreciation for the firm's cultural values, including a commitment to quality, innovation, learning and respect for co-workers and colleagues
  • Becomes skilled in fostering and maintaining a collaborative professional working relationship with the project team
  • Fosters awareness of the firm's principles of providing outstanding professional service to our clients
  • Demonstrates strong interest in sustainability in the construction industry

Financial
  • Develops familiarity with project budgets and fees
  • Develops understanding of the financial implications of overhead and chargeable time

Revenue or Opportunity Generation
  • Fosters awareness of the importance of growing and maintaining client relationships and the basic concept of business development

Qualifications and Experience:
  • Accredited BS or MS degree in Civil, Structural or Architectural Engineering
  • On the path to professional engineering licensure; EIT certification required
  • 3-5 Years Experience
  • Experience with Revit preferred
  • Proficiency in MS Office Suite preferred
  • Ability to evaluate structural systems and members using both calculator methods and structural analytical software
  • Ability to communicate in a clear, concise and professional manner both verbally and in writing
  • Ability to problem solve and collaborate on innovative solutions
  • Ability to work in team environment
  • Ability to work on multiple projects at the same time
  • Ability to effectively meet deadlines at expected quality
